




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
計算機二級Web項目開發中常見問題試題及答案姓名:____________________
一、單項選擇題(每題2分,共10題)
1.下列哪個技術不屬于Web前端開發技術?
A.HTML
B.CSS
C.JavaScript
D.PHP
2.在HTML中,哪個標簽用于定義標題?
A.<header>
B.<title>
C.<h1>
D.<p>
3.CSS中,下列哪個屬性用于設置文本顏色?
A.color
B.background-color
C.font-size
D.font-family
4.在JavaScript中,以下哪個函數用于獲取元素?
A.getElementById()
B.getElementsByClassName()
C.getElementsByTagName()
D.getAllByTagName()
5.在Web開發中,以下哪個技術用于實現跨平臺應用?
A.HTML
B.CSS
C.JavaScript
D.ReactNative
6.下列哪個框架用于實現響應式布局?
A.Bootstrap
B.Angular
C.Vue.js
D.Node.js
7.在Web開發中,以下哪個數據庫技術用于存儲數據?
A.MySQL
B.MongoDB
C.SQLite
D.Redis
8.以下哪個技術用于實現前后端分離?
A.JSONP
B.CORS
C.RESTfulAPI
D.AJAX
9.在Web開發中,以下哪個技術用于實現頁面懶加載?
A.LazyLoad
B.InfiniteScroll
C.AJAX
D.FetchAPI
10.以下哪個技術用于實現頁面緩存?
A.Cache-Control
B.Expires
C.Last-Modified
D.ETag
二、填空題(每空2分,共10分)
1.在HTML中,使用__________標簽定義網頁的頭部信息。
2.CSS中,__________屬性用于設置元素的字體樣式。
3.JavaScript中,使用__________函數可以獲取元素。
4.在Web開發中,__________框架可以方便地實現響應式布局。
5._________技術可以實現前后端分離。
6._________數據庫技術用于存儲Web應用數據。
7._________技術可以實現頁面懶加載。
8._________技術可以設置HTTP緩存策略。
9.在JavaScript中,可以使用__________方法處理異步請求。
10._________技術可以用于實現跨平臺應用。
三、簡答題(每題5分,共10分)
1.簡述HTML5的新特性。
2.簡述CSS3的新特性。
四、編程題(每題10分,共20分)
1.編寫一個HTML頁面,包含標題、段落和列表,并使用CSS設置樣式。
2.編寫一個JavaScript函數,用于獲取用戶輸入,并在頁面上顯示。
二、多項選擇題(每題3分,共10題)
1.以下哪些是Web前端開發的基本技術?
A.HTML
B.CSS
C.JavaScript
D.PHP
E.SQL
2.在HTML中,以下哪些標簽可以定義文本格式?
A.<b>
B.<i>
C.<strong>
D.<em>
E.<u>
3.CSS中,以下哪些選擇器可以用于選擇元素?
A.類選擇器
B.ID選擇器
C.標簽選擇器
D.屬性選擇器
E.偽類選擇器
4.JavaScript中,以下哪些函數可以用于處理數組?
A.push()
B.pop()
C.shift()
D.unshift()
E.map()
5.在Web開發中,以下哪些框架可以用于實現前端路由?
A.ReactRouter
B.VueRouter
C.AngularRouter
D.Next.js
E.Nuxt.js
6.以下哪些技術可以用于實現Web應用的國際化?
A.i18next
B.angular-translate
C.vue-i18n
D.django
E.flask
7.在Web開發中,以下哪些技術可以用于實現數據可視化?
A.D3.js
B.Chart.js
C.Highcharts
D.GoogleCharts
E.jQuery
8.以下哪些技術可以用于實現Web應用的緩存?
A.HTTP緩存
B.ServiceWorkers
C.IndexedDB
D.LocalStorage
E.SessionStorage
9.在Web開發中,以下哪些技術可以用于實現跨域請求?
A.JSONP
B.CORS
C.WebSockets
D.WebSocketAPI
E.AJAX
10.以下哪些技術可以用于實現Web應用的性能優化?
A.壓縮圖片
B.使用CDN
C.減少HTTP請求
D.使用緩存
E.代碼分割
三、判斷題(每題2分,共10題)
1.HTML中的所有元素都必須被正確閉合。()
2.CSS中的id選擇器比類選擇器具有更高的優先級。()
3.JavaScript中的全局變量可以在整個頁面中被訪問和修改。()
4.在HTML5中,可以通過使用HTML5標簽來代替HTML4中的表格標簽。()
5.CSS中的盒模型默認是content-box,包括margin在內的所有尺寸都包含在寬度內。()
6.JavaScript中的this關鍵字總是指向全局對象(window)。()
7.Web開發中,所有的JavaScript代碼都應該放在HTML的底部,以確保頁面渲染。()
8.ServiceWorkers允許Web應用在離線狀態下訪問資源。()
9.使用JSONP技術可以實現完全的跨域通信。()
10.在Web開發中,使用HTTPS比HTTP更安全,因為它可以加密通信數據。()
四、簡答題(每題5分,共6題)
1.簡述Web前端開發與后端開發的主要區別。
2.解釋什么是響應式Web設計,并列舉至少兩種實現響應式設計的CSS技術。
3.簡要描述JavaScript中的原型鏈和繼承機制。
4.如何在Web應用中實現用戶認證和授權?
5.解釋什么是Web性能優化,并列舉至少三種常用的Web性能優化策略。
6.簡述Web應用中常見的跨域問題及其解決方案。
試卷答案如下
一、單項選擇題(每題2分,共10題)
1.D
2.C
3.A
4.A
5.D
6.A
7.A
8.C
9.A
10.A
二、多項選擇題(每題3分,共10題)
1.ABC
2.ABCDE
3.ABCDE
4.ABCDE
5.ABC
6.ABC
7.ABCD
8.ABCDE
9.AB
10.ABCD
三、判斷題(每題2分,共10題)
1.×
2.√
3.√
4.√
5.×
6.×
7.×
8.√
9.×
10.√
四、簡答題(每題5分,共6題)
1.Web前端開發主要關注用戶界面和用戶體驗,負責實現頁面的展示和交互;后端開發則關注數據處理和業務邏輯,負責處理用戶請求和數據庫操作。
2.響應式Web設計是指網頁能夠在不同的設備和屏幕尺寸上良好顯示。實現響應式設計的CSS技術包括媒體查詢(MediaQueries)和彈性布局(Flexbox)。
3.原型鏈是JavaScript對象繼承機制的一部分,每個對象都有一個原型對象,原型對象又有一個原型,直到原型鏈的頂端。繼承機制允許子對象繼承父對象的屬性和方法。
4.用戶認證通常通過用戶名和密碼進
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 無錫夫妻債權債務協議書
- 女兒戶口在娘家簽協議書
- 河北小型吊車租賃協議書
- 撤銷仲裁裁決調解協議書
- 別墅違規搭建查封協議書
- 成都師范大學教育協議書
- 丈夫死亡配偶代償協議書
- 交通事故快速處理協議書
- 教育行業課程退費協議書
- 汽車美容保養經營協議書
- 制造部生產效率提升計劃
- 寵物丟失諒解協議書
- 幼兒園中班科學活動公開課《飛機本領大》課件
- 體育競彩考試題及答案
- 中國日用器皿行業市場前景預測及投資價值評估分析報告
- 2025年天津市西青區九年級二模數學試題(含部分答案)
- 2025年企業人力資源管理師考試真題及答案
- 2022年新高考全國I卷數學真題
- 2025中考英語解題技巧專題10.閱讀表達解題技巧(學生版+解析)
- 青少年體重健康管理
- 23G409先張法預應力混凝土管樁
評論
0/150
提交評論